Why These Connect
The narrative assertion
"The failure of Lesterson's warnings to be heeded by authority figures (Bragen's dismissal in Episode 13) escalates into Bragen's cynical manipulation of public perception through a false-flag murder declaration in Episode 14, where he fabricates a rebel uprising to consolidate power."

Why This Matters Across Episodes
The longer arc this connection carries
The institutional refusal to believe credible threats (Lesterson's warnings) directly enables the unchecked rise of a malevolent power (Bragen), showing how disbelief in early warnings accelerates the crisis into public deception and authoritarian control.
